一位读者朋友跟我反馈,能不能写一篇比较全的配置中心的文章。自己最近在面试过程中有被面试官问:如何设计一个配置中心? 这个话题,由于自己在工作中也没实际使用过配置中心,所以对于如何去设计是完全没有概念的。今天就给大家写一篇去配置中心需要考虑的点,我也不是什么配置中心开源项目的参与者,所以写出来的仅供大家参考。
很久很久以前,那时候网络中的各个计算机都是通过一个叫集线器Hub的家伙来相连的,通过集线器,我们大家在物理上构成了一个星型的网络,还给取了个名字:以太网。那时候我们的传输速度能做到10Mbps,在那个年代,已经非常了不起了。
Zookeeper 是一个分布式服务框架,主要是用来解决分布式应用中遇到的一些数据管理问题如: 统一命名服务 、 状态同步服务 、 集群管理 、 分布式应用配置项的管理 等。我们可以简单把 Zookeeper 理解为分布式家庭的大管家,那么管家团队是如何选出 Leader的呢?接下来带领大家一探究竟。
这篇文章其实源于一次我的面试经历。那次我面对是一位老面试官,真的很有东西。那次面试我和他叨叨了两小时....我滴妈我嘴巴都干了真的。他的提问都很有深度,可以说对我的学习之路有很大的帮助。
学历鄙视链由来已久,在互联网行业也比比皆是。不过一般情况下都是学历高的人鄙视学历低的人,很少见到相反的情况。但一位阿里程序员却表示:自己是二本毕业,在不知名的学校混了四年,三十多岁幸运地进了阿里,虽然是小小的p6,一年只有三五十万,在众人眼里是臭打杂的,但也面试过清华北大的毕业生。而且清华北大毕业生也没什么了不起,水货一抓一大把。楼主感叹,人到中年要通透一点,不被出身束缚,不畏惧将来,有多大碗吃多少饭,没事多干活少哔哔。
这篇文章记录了给 Apache 顶级项目 - 分库分表中间件 ShardingSphere 提交 Bug 的历程。
蛋壳公寓“爆雷”的余波仍在持续发酵,公众对资本镰刀“割韭菜”行为予以谴责和追问。长租公寓本是乘“租购并举”政策东风填补市场空白的创新商业模式,如今却成为某些人“钻空子”的马甲外衣,相关部门绝不能让“割韭菜者”一跑了之。
员工究竟有没有言论自由? 有网友爆料:某互联网大厂以实际行动回答了这个问题,该公司禁止员工私下建立多人微信群,如果被发现的话,hr会混进去要求解散,迄今已经有多个微信群被解散了。
对于已经工作了的小伙伴,你应该是见过"责任链"这种面向对象的设计模式的,还在上学的小伙伴也不用着急,你迟早会接触到的。本文旨在让小白同学和不太熟悉责任链的朋友能够迅速对这一设计模式有一个大致的了解。
本文主要从偏向底层的推荐算法角度来阐述信息流推荐系统升级如何助力用户增长。
程序员的工作离不开日志。日志就像一个笔记本,可以记录程序运行时的一些信息。
程序员面试考什么?是工作能力,工作经验,还是背题能力?一个程序员发帖吐槽面试只考八股文,招来的应届生张嘴就是分布式,一堆框架,代码根本不会写。楼主要他补补基础,把常用的api看熟一点,这个应届生却觉得应该从头把各种框架学一遍,反正迟早要用到。
通过本文,你将会了解到:IO事件和IO复用、线程模型和事件驱动模型的架构、基于事件驱动的Reactor模式详解、同步IO和异步IO简介。
1969年雷军出生于湖北仙桃的一个教师家庭,自小努力学习的他,从小学到高中,成绩从来没有掉出过年级的前十。高考时,雷军的成绩更是异常出色,凭借年级第十的成绩考入武汉大学计算机系。一入学,雷军就惊讶的发现,一直领先身边人的自己,到了大学只能排到第24名,雷军的好胜心一下便被激起……
本篇来自于我的一次真实面试经历。